Hey Marisol — handover before I'm off. Holiday opening hours kick in Friday: main doors at Thornegate House run 09:00–16:00 through the first week of January, and the Birchall Annex is closed entirely. Cleaners come Tuesdays only. If anyone from Delvaux Consulting shows up for their audit, point them to the side entrance and ring up to level 2. The holiday override on the side door needs the temporary code, which is below for the desk log.

door code, bajeg-yadug: bdg-KUZAH-24430

## Runbook: Reset Flow Revamp

Heads up: the Lockmere password reset revamp ships behind the `reset_v2` flag. Flip it for staff first, watch the Tally dashboard for bounce spikes, then ramp to 25%. Old reset tokens stay valid for 48 hours, so don't panic about in-flight emails. If you need to roll back, just unflip — no data migration. The token store connects with the string below.

replica DSN, fajog-hahig: mongodb://gorius_svc:HI@db-3d26.zarqellabs.example:5432/kelys

# Log sampling for the Wrennet notification service
# This service emits roughly 40k log lines per minute at peak, so we
# sample INFO at 5% and keep WARN/ERROR at 100%. If support needs full
# traces for an incident, flip sample_rate to 1.0 for no more than one
# hour — the sink fills quickly. Sampled logs are written to the store below.

replica DSN, yadup-hahig: mongodb://gilys_svc:Mx@db-5f8f.norvasoft.internal:5432/eliion

**Ticket VLT-881: Vault lockout blocking compression benchmarks**

The Quillbend secrets vault locked after rotation failed mid-cycle. This blocks the websocket compression tradeoff tests (permessage-deflate vs. our Larchfield codec) needed before the 4.2 cut. CPU-vs-bandwidth numbers can't ship without them. Release manager: don't sign off until the vault is restored and benchmarks rerun. Unlock via the Quillbend admin shell; step three prompts for the recovery passphrase, which follows below.

strongbox words: oliael-gilax-lamael